Ticket #2907 — Signature check fails on report builder export

Support: customers exporting from the Tallyvane report builder see a signature verification error after the sorting-stability patch. The patch changed row ordering in grouped exports, which altered the serialized payload, so exports signed before the patch now fail verification against cached manifests. Advise customers to regenerate reports; old exports cannot be re-verified. Fresh exports are signed with the key below.

signing key of fadug-haweg = bky19_x2JJNa4RuE34mQa9TgK

## Tidelet Widget — Build Provenance

Quick note for whoever inherits this: the Tidelet tide-table widget is built by the Moonpull pipeline, not the main Harborline CI. That trips people up. Each release bundle embeds the source revision, the lunar-data snapshot version, and the builder hostname, so you can always reconstruct exactly what shipped to the Brinmouth kiosks. If a kiosk shows stale tides, compare its embedded token against the latest release. The current canonical value is pinned here.

pipeline stamp: htk9_5c8791c03

Finance Review Summary — Corvale Kitchenware Line

Pricing on the Corvale range was assessed against regional benchmarks and current input costs. The mid-tier items remain competitive, but the premium skillet set is underpriced relative to demand, and discounting at the Ashmere branch has eroded contribution. A modest list-price adjustment is recommended for next quarter. Branch managers should review the note below before discussing pricing externally.

management briefing: Only 7 of the 120 pilot accounts renewed Ralael, so a churn review is set for January 1.

# Flaglight Rollouts — Approvals

Quick version for on-call: any rollout touching more than 5% of traffic needs an approval in Flaglight before the ramp continues. Kill switches don't need approval — just flip them and note it in the incident channel. Scheduled ramps pause automatically if error budget burns hot. If you're stuck at 2 a.m. with a pending approval, there's one person authorized to override, and that's the approver below.

account owner for tagep-bafof: Norael Gilax Juleth